So true so true... The amount of trouble and development time involved in just getting up and running something basicly of TMainMenu complexity in Javascript is staggering - recent occurence here ;)
And the worst of it is that odds areit will have to be worked on again when some major webbrowser gets a major upgrade...
There are definetely things to be improved there, and a company like DevCo could leverage advantages in real-world cross-browser support (client-side javascript coming from MS usually doesn't work so good with Firefox, and Firefox represents close to 40% of the browser marketshare in some countries, and can't be ignored).
